Defining Muslimah Modeling in Today’s Digital Landscape
Muslimah modeling centers on showcasing modest attire and everyday styles that align with Islamic principles. Unlike conventional modeling, this niche emphasizes context, intention, and community standards.
Creators in this space often blend fashion, faith, and education, demonstrating how modesty can coexist with contemporary design and global trends. Their work highlights practical styling tips, wardrobe organization, and mindful consumption.
Building a Professional Portfolio as a Muslimah Model
Key Elements of a Strong Portfolio
A robust portfolio showcases consistency in styling, lighting, and messaging tailored to modest fashion. High-quality images featuring diverse settings help communicate versatility and professionalism.
Models include headshots, full-body shots in modest dresses, and lifestyle sequences that reflect real-world applications of their wardrobe choices. Clear captions and metadata reinforce brand identity and improve discoverability.
Collaborating with Brands and Halal Fashion Designers
Partnerships with halal fashion labels, modest activewear brands, and ethical retailers form the backbone of sustainable work for Muslimah models. These collaborations often involve product features, lookbooks, and social media takeovers.
Clear contracts, usage rights, and ethical guidelines help maintain trust between models, designers, and audiences. Long-term ambassador roles can provide stability and deeper creative input into product development.
Content Creation Strategies and Audience Engagement
Platform-Specific Tactics
Instagram supports high-impact visuals and Reels that demonstrate styling transitions. TikTok favors quick tutorials, behind-the-scenes moments, and relatable modest fashion hacks that resonate with younger viewers.
YouTube enables longer-form content such as closet tours, hauls, and vlogs that explore the daily life of a Muslimah model. Consistent scheduling, responsive comments, and community polls strengthen audience loyalty and interaction.

How does modest fashion modeling differ from mainstream modeling?
Modest fashion modeling prioritizes clothing that covers the body according to Islamic standards, focusing on fabric quality, tailoring, and layering. The workflow often includes coordination with halal-certified designers and may require adaptable poses that maintain privacy and dignity.
What skills are essential for a Muslimah model to succeed online?
Core skills include wardrobe curation, understanding of modest styling techniques, basic photography knowledge, and personal branding. Additional abilities such as copywriting, negotiation, and time management help models manage collaborations and grow their presence sustainably.
Can a Muslimah model work internationally while adhering to religious values?
Yes, many Muslimah models build international careers by aligning with modest fashion weeks, halal trade shows, and cross-border e-commerce platforms. Clear boundaries around travel, photography environments, and content guidelines enable global opportunities while preserving religious commitments.
How can aspiring models find legitimate opportunities in this niche?
Connecting with established Muslimah influencers, joining modest fashion creator groups, and reaching out to halal fashion startups can uncover auditions and brand partnerships. Building a consistent portfolio, maintaining professional communication, and showcasing reliability increase the likelihood of long-term collaborations.
